Title: Comprehensive Overview of Virgin Islands Job Offer Letter for Graphic Designer Introduction: A job offer letter is a crucial document that outlines the terms and conditions of employment, providing an official invitation to a potential graphic designer to join an organization. This article aims to provide a detailed description of the Virgin Islands job offer letter for graphic designers, illuminating the key elements, variants, and essential keywords associated with such offers. Keywords: Virgin Islands, job offer letter, graphic designer 1. Standard Job Offer Letter for Graphic Designer: The standard job offer letter for a graphic designer in the Virgin Islands typically includes the following essential components: a) Salutation and Introduction: — Welcoming the candidate with a formal salutation such as "Dear [Candidate's Name]" — Introduction stating the purpose of the letter and expressing the employer's interest in the candidate's skills and qualifications. b) Position and Responsibilities: — Clearly defining the offered position as "Graphic Designer" and specifying the level (junior, senior, etc.) if applicable. — Detailing the primary responsibilities, tasks, and expectations associated with the role. c) Compensation and Benefits: — Stating the salary or hourly wage, along with the payment frequency. — Listing additional incentives and benefits such as health insurance, retirement plans, paid time off, etc. d) Start Date and Work Schedule: — Mentioning the desired start date and the standard working hours, including any flexibility or remote work options. e) Terms of Employment: — Specifying the employment type (full-time, part-time, contract, etc.) and the duration of employment if applicable. — Mentioning any probationary period, termination clauses, and confidentiality agreements. f) Company Policies and Code of Conduct: — Outlining the employer's expectations regarding professional conduct, adherence to company policies, and relevant design ethics. g) Reporting Structure and Supervision: — Identifying the immediate supervisor or department head the graphic designer will report to, along with any additional team members they will collaborate with. h) Miscellaneous: — Providing contact details for inquiries and clarifications. — Requesting a signed acceptance of the offer within a specified timeframe. — Enclosing any necessary documents or forms required for the onboarding process. 2. Advanced Job Offer Letters for Graphic Designer: While the core elements remain consistent, advanced job offer letters may include additional components such as: a) Relocation Assistance: — Offer assistance to candidates relocating to the Virgin Islands by covering certain expenses or arranging suitable resources. b) Design Portfolio Assessment: — Request a portfolio review or design assignment as part of the selection process to thoroughly evaluate the candidate's skills and creativity. c) Senior-Level Benefits and Perks: — Highlight exclusive benefits like eligibility for profit-sharing, stock options, executive retreats, or professional development opportunities. d) Contractual Details for Freelancers: — Address specific terms for freelance designers, including project duration, deliverables, payment milestones, and copyrights.
